About Isfahan International Airport

Overview

Isfahan Shahid Beheshti International Airport is the main air gateway for Isfahan, one of Iran's best-known historic cities, and it functions as a large airport for both domestic and international travel. Identified by IATA code IFN and ICAO code OIFM, it gives visitors a practical arrival point for exploring Isfahan's mosques, bridges, bazaars, and wider regional connections. What Travellers Should Know

  • The airport serves Isfahan, Iran, so it is the primary reference point when planning flights to the city.
  • It operates in the Asia/Tehran time zone, which matters when checking departure times, connections, and pickup arrangements.
  • The airfield sits at 5,059 feet (1,542 metres) above sea level, a detail worth noting for aviation-minded travellers and anyone sensitive to altitude changes.
  • There are two parallel lighted asphalt runways, 07L/25R and 07R/25L, each 14,425 feet long, supporting operations for larger aircraft.
  • Its large-airport classification indicates substantial infrastructure compared with smaller regional fields.

Where is Isfahan International Airport?
Isfahan International Airport is located in Isfahan, Iran (Asia), at coordinates 32.750°, 51.880°.
What is the airport code for Isfahan International Airport?
Its IATA code is IFN and its ICAO code is OIFM.
What time zone is IFN in?
Isfahan International Airport operates on Asia/Tehran local time.
